New Book on Max Brand - MACHINES FOR THE OPERA. THE COMPOSER MAX BRAND
This one in via Brian Kehew:
"There is a new book on Max Brand, German composer who lived in the USA for a while. He used the Trautonium and, later, was an early Moog synthesizer customer...
It is written bilingually, in English and German"
You can find the German page on the book here, Googlish here.
See the Max Brand label for previous posts if you are not familiar with him.
via the Googlish translation:
"A contemporary of Arnold Schoenberg and Kurt Weill Max Brand was a figure between late romanticism, futurism and outbreaks of the electronic age. The cultural breakdown by the Nazis, before which he fled in 1937 from Vienna and ended up in Rio de Janeiro, began a promising career as an opera composer to an end. In 1940 he settled in New York, where he pursued his vision of an electronic music machine for the stage. Many attempts did not lead on, one of which was an optical synthesizer with self-drawn waveforms, finally Moogtonium, a slightly ajar to the Mixturtrautonium Oskar Salas, Robert A. Moog synthesizer built. The development work on the machine dragged on far too long, so that fire could never realize his dream to have an electronic one-man band for the operatic stage. In 1975 he returned to Austria, where he lived in Langenzersdorf and in 1980 died.

The trautoniks VT 2012 Trautonium
Published on Apr 10, 2013 trautoniumde
"This is a 'short' demonstration, of the controls and possibilities of the trautoniks VT Trautonium.
The demo was recorded with two cameras using the mics of the cameras - what results in some noise and distortion."
• 70 cm manual - 3 octaves span
• movable auxiliary keys for exact play with 4 keys per octave
• movable manual for finest dynamics control
• one sawtooth-generator
• two 12dB formant filters with switchable frequency range
• separate volume controls for sawtooth and each filter
• octave switch
• note range from about Kontra F1 to c4
• coarse and fine frequency control
• input for volume pedal
• new: with CV-/GATE outputs for analog synth connection
• housing made of walnut wood
• integrated music stand
• optional: with lock

A Pre-Synthesizer-Era Synthesizer - The Mixtur Trautonium
flickr By jochenWolters
"More than thirty years before Bob Moog conceived of the synthesizer as we know it today, Friedrich Trautwein developed his Trautonium, a highly complex, monophonic electronic musical instrument.
The pitch is "selected" via a string that is pressed against a metal bar and, in essence, works like a ribbon controller.
Although you may not be familiar with this fascinating "pre-synth", chances are that you've already heard some of the sounds it is capable of producing: The bird sounds in Alfred Hitchcock's 1963 movie, "The Birds", were created by Trautonium virtuoso, Oscar Sala.
Jürgen Hiller has been building and repairing Trautoniums for more than twenty years. The one you see above is being custom-built for a customer and includes an unusual percussive module labeled "Schlagwerk" (German for "drum mechanism")."

Doepfer Trautonium Subharmonic Generator Demo
"The Doepfer Trautonium is a modern recreation of an electronic musical instrument invented by Friedrich Trautwein in the thirties in Berlin. It features the Doepfer A113 Subharmonic Oscillator which is highlighted in this droney demo by Robert Fantinatto. Though not "classic" additive synthesis, the A113 creates up to 4 different harmonics from a square wave...you can hear them cycling in and out through the piece.
